Default Firehawk wheels, 17x11?

Well the damn search button is not working right now for me and I have read back about 4 pages but haven't seen anything. I have a 00' Firehawk and like the wheels on it. I was wondering if anyone makes a replica firehawk wheel in 17x11. I have heard I could have the stock wheels widened but I don't know if I want to do that to a rare factory wheel. I'd love to have some 315's out back. Thanks for any help.

No one makes a replica of that wheel, just get them widened. There is a member on here that has widened them and it looks SICK!! I believe its $200 a wheel to be widened which is not that bad at all.
